1. Lace jacket over sheath dress

Section image

A sheath dress, hugging your silhouette in all the right places, sets the stage for elegance, and pairing it with a lace jacket adds a delightful touch of sophistication. The delicate floral patterns of the lace give the outfit a vintage feel while keeping it fresh and modern—ideal for a wedding environment. Choosing a neutral color palette, like navy and ivory, packs a punch without overwhelming the senses. Accessories like pearl earrings elevate the look, while light beige pumps elongate the legs, creating an overall polished appearance. This outfit effortlessly balances comfort and glamour, making you look and feel like a style icon while blending seamlessly with the festivities.

2. Matching jacket-and-dress set

Section image

A matching jacket-and-dress set is a timeless pairing that radiates confidence and class. Opting for a soft blush pink adds a romantic touch that’s perfect for a wedding, especially when the hues harmonize together. The tailored jacket cinches the waist and elevates the knee-length dress, striking a balance between chic and approachable. Pairing this ensemble with blush block heels keeps the look grounded while providing a subtle pop of color. Accessories like a coordinating clutch and gold drop earrings inject a touch of glam without overshadowing the outfit. This ensemble speaks to the sophistication of the mother of the bride, making it clear you belong in the front row of love and celebration.

5. Structured peplum dresses

Section image

A structured peplum dress is an excellent way to combine femininity with modern flair. The peplum detail accentuates the waist, creating an hourglass figure that’s flattering for many body types. Choosing a bold color like royal blue not only makes a captivating statement but also maintains that sophisticated vibe required for wedding attire. Pairing it with sleek black stiletto heels adds a touch of glamour, while simple pearl accessories keep the focus on the dress. This combination not only complements the celebratory atmosphere of a wedding but also empowers you to dance the night away confidently.
